
Carnot Game Description Carnot Game is an interactive game based on the Carnot Cycle, where the player must alternate between three thermal sources (hot, insulator, and cold) to maximize the work done on the piston of a cylinder. The goal is to keep the piston operating in the ideal Carnot cycle, making the transitions between sources at the right time to avoid the cylinder exploding or freezing. The closer the player is to the Carnot cycle, the higher their score and progress.
